#479b9b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#479b9b is composed of 27.8% red, 60.8%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 37.2% and a lightness of 44.3%. #479b9b color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#003737.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#479b9b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#479b9b has RGB values of R:71, G:155,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 4692891.

Shades and Tints of #479b9b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030707 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fc is the lightest one.
